1. Do you use a lot of water?It does not need a lot of water, just enough to meet its growth needs, and keep the surface of the pot slightly dry. However, every time you add water, it is best to wet the soil from the inside out. This way, you can wait until it is dry before adding water next time. 2. How to water1. Midsummer: This period of time is when it grows faster, so you need to give it more water at this time. If the weather is very hot, it is better to sprinkle some water around it, or wipe the surface of the leaves with water. 2. Cold winter: If there is heating indoors in the north, you can replenish water normally. But if you keep it in a place with very low temperature, it is best not to water it too much. The interval can be once every 10 days. 3. Other seasons: Keep the soil moist and irrigate once every two days. Do not use too much water, just enough for its growth. 3. Is it growing fast?If it is properly maintained, its growth rate can be increased. You can fertilize it in the fast-growing season. You can add some nitrogen fertilizer or decomposed peanut cake fertilizer, etc. |
